In 2015, InsideClimate News and the Los Angeles Times published investigations documenting how Exxon and other oil majors invested millions of dollars in public messaging campaigns promoting doubt about climate science in order to delay climate action, despite having been warned by in-house scientists of a looming climate catastrophe caused by burning fossil fuels. An InsideClimate News investigative series has shown that Exxon launched its own cutting-edge CO2 sampling program in 1978 in order to understand a phenomenon it suspected could harm its business. [2], Three InsideClimate News reporters—Elizabeth McGowan, Lisa Song, and David Hasemyer—won the 2013 Pulitzer Prize for National Reporting for their series of "rigorous reports" on the Kalamazoo River oil spill in Michigan, in which an Enbridge oil pipeline spill led to the costliest onshore oil spill in American history.
